[QUOTE="Man in the Funny Hat, post: 3213428, member: 32740"] Hi. I'm Duane... [I]Hi Duane![/I] ...And I'm a dice spinner. The first step of course is to admit that I am powerless over my dice spinning. I never consciously decide to spin, just as noone decides to become a mouse - it just sort of happens to you. As for WHY I do it, well as part of the moral inventory step I don't think it's necessarily because I'm bored, though that can happen. I do it ANY time I feel fidgety and for any and all of the reasons mentioned already. Yes, boredom, but also just too much energy (like when you're unconciously bouncing your leg until someone tells you to knock it off because you're vibrating the table), to ASSIST in paying attention (by not having to sit, UNMOVING, staring at a wall while trying to concentrate on what the DM is saying or waiting for your turn at combat), or maybe just because dammit I ENJOY IT. I enjoy finally getting that d10 to stay up and watching it start to wobble and thinking "that's called precession". I can't help it! I'm weak! I'm weak! Seriously, if it bothers you just freaking ask whoever's doing it to stop because it distracts/annoys you. But don't assume that there's some Freudian, behavioural indicator in it. Sometimes dice spinning is JUST DICE SPINNING. [/QUOTE]
